Gameplay and Features
Blackjack is a classic card game that is loved by many players around the world. The objective of the game is to beat the dealer by having a hand value closer to 21 without going over. Players are dealt two cards initially and have the option to hit (draw more cards), stand (keep their current hand), double down (double their bet and draw one more card), or split (if they have a pair).

House Edge
Blackjack is known for having a low house edge compared to other casino games. On average, the house edge in blackjack is around 0.5%, making it a favorable game for players. Payouts
Typically, blackjack offers a payout of 3:2 for a natural blackjack (an Ace and a 10-value card). Other winning hands pay even money (1:1). Some variations of the game may offer different payouts, so it’s essential to check the rules before playing.
